New Delhi, May 17 

The Enforcement Directorate (ED) on Thursday said it has seized over 34,000 pieces of jewellery worth Rs 85 crore from the Gitanjali Group, owned by diamantaire Mehul Choksi, in connection with the Rs 13,000-crore PNB fraud case.

The agency said the jewellery was “brought from Dubai” and has been seized under the Prevention of Money Laundering Act (PMLA).

“ED seizes over 34,000 pieces of jewellery worth Rs 85 crore under PMLA of Mehul Choksi controlled Gitanjali Group brought from Dubai,” it said in a statement. — PTI
